| Technical purpose of product or process | The insulation products are made entirely from expandable polystyrene (EPS) beads. The raw materials for all the insulation products are the same (expandable polystyrene beads, white in colour). The insulation is manufactured to IS EN 13163:2012+A2:2016 Raw beads (selected for a particular finished product) are transferred to a steam chamber where they are heated by steam, and expanded. The expanded beads are then stored in holding bags, for a period of 12 to 24 hours, depending on intended end use. A portion of the beads are stored separately and used directly in blown insulation in off-site applications. The beads for block making are transferred to a block moulding machine. In the block moulding machine the pellets are steam-fused together and moulded to a fixed block size. The moulded blocks are then left to sit for a period before being brought to a cutting station where the blocks are initially trimmed back to a standard block size. They are then further trimmed and cut into the specific size required for the intended application, i.e. for use in walls, floor, roof cavities, or other. The cut pieces are then bagged and loaded onto trailers for dispatch to customers. Off-cuts from the trimming and cutting process are mostly re-used in the block moulding. Offcuts that are not re-used are compacted and sent for recycling into further products. Waste materials such as plastic, cardboard and metals are recycled, and municipal solid wastes are sent to landfill. |
| General comment on data set | The dataset is representative for the production processes used in 2021, in the country of production, Republic of Ireland. The data Quality Level, according to Table E.1 of EN 15804 +A2, Annex E, is as follows: • Geographical representativeness: Very Good. • Technical representativeness: Very Good. • Time representativeness: Very Good The measurement of environmental impacts in this EPD are those recommended for EF 3.0 and implemented in the EN 15804 Reference Package. The process descriptions and input quantities detailed and used in this study are a true representation of the actual processes and quantities used in the manufacturing and use of the products. The references of all sources, both primary and public sources and literature, have been documented in the LCA report. The ‘polluter pays’ and ‘modularity’ principles have been followed. In addition, to facilitate the reproducibility of this LCA, a full set of data records has been generated which can be accessed via the LCA tool. This data portfolio contains a summary of all the data used in this LCA. Allocations of impacts to products have been made on a mass basis. The cut-off criteria of section 6.3.6 of EN15804:2012+A2:2019 have been followed, where 99% of the total energy and materials are included, and the total neglected input flows for the modules reported on in the LCA are less than 5% of the energy usage and mass |
